Sari Style


Wearing jamdani saris with the similar color motifs, Shweta and Rhea attended Durga Puja festivities. It was nice to see these weaves on them.

P.S. I can’t call them dhakai jamdanis just because yet again, a lot of jamdanis are incorrectly sold as such by vendors and a Dhakai Jamdani is one that is woven in Dhaka, Bangladesh.
